As the winter approaches and the weather gets colder, gamers look to celebrate the holidays and Pokemon are out celebrating in the snow. The most recent upload for the Pokemon Kids TV channel is a sing-along to Winter Wonderland, a classic carol written in 1934 by Richard Bernhard Smith. Smith was inspired to write the song by his hometown of Honesdale PA in the snow, and the Pokemon in the video emulate the fun of the winter marvelously.

For each line of the song, Pokemon are seen matching the lyrics. As “gone away is the bluebird” is sung, an Articuno is seen flying through the air. When talking about building a snowman, a Galarian Darmanitan is seen rolling a massive ball of snow. Many snow and ice-based Pokemon are shown enjoying the crisp winter air and playing in the snow, like Abomasnow, Jynx, Eiscue, and Cubchoo.
While tons of ice Pokemon are shown, it’s the stars of Let’s Go Pikachu and Let’s Go Eevee who steal the most camera time, which makes sense as those are two of the most beloved Pokemon, especially among the younger audience that the video is tailored to. This is definitely not the first sing-along video on the Pokemon Kids TV channel, as many nursery rhymes have been covered, such as London Bridge is Falling Down and The Wheels on the Bus. But this Winter Wonderland video is extra special.
